On March 2, 2024, an online scientific discussion on the topic “Mechanisms for speeding up the consideration of cases in court – international experience and Georgian legislation” was held through the Zoom platform, organized by the “Union of Law Scientists.”

Members of the Union of Law Scientists, professors Kakha Tsikarishvili and Shalva Kurdadze, made presentations as speakers.

At the end of the presentations there was a discussion.

Representatives of academic circles, universities, non-governmental organizations and lawyers took part in the discussion.

Union of Law Scientific Meeting and Awards

October 22, 2023

On October 21, a meeting of members of the “Union of Law Scientists” took place in the conference hall of East  European University. The Chairman of the Union, Zurab Chkonia, made a report on the activities performed and spoke about the existing challenges. At the end, the awarding ceremony was held.

Meritorious scientists were awarded certificates of honor for their special contribution to the development of the science of law – Otar Gamkrelidze and Gia Mefarishvili.

Kakha Tsikarishvili and Maya Tskitishvili were awarded certificates of honor for their contribution to the development of the Union, and Ketevan Mchedlishvili-Herdikhi, Roin Migriakhrauli, Dodo Julukhashvili, Gocha Ochipma, Orishvili, Irma Merebashvili and Bakur Liluashvili were awarded certificates for their contribution to the Union.

Eastern European University, Grigol Robakidze University, Tbilisi Educational Humanities University, Georgian-European Academy of Education – Veto, Training Center “Intellecti” and lawyer Dimitri Gabunia were also awarded certificates for promoting the activities of the Union.

Union gives special thanks to East European University for the support.

Anniversary Evening of Professor Otar Gamkrelidze, Co-Founder of the Union, was Held

With co-organization of Union of Legal Scientists and Tinatin Tsereteli Institute of State and Law, an evening dedicated to the 90th anniversary of Professor Otar Gamkrelidze, a co-founder of the Union of Legal Scientists and a member of the Union of Legal Scientists was held on March 20, 2022.

The event was held through a platform Zoom.

The anniversary evening was attended by distinguished figures of Georgian law, representatives of scientific organizations, universities, courts, legislative and executive bodies, as well as non-governmental organizations.

The event was hosted by Professor Mindia Ugrekhelidze.

The meeting was opened by the Chairman of the Union of Legal Scientists Zurab Chkonia and congratulated Mr. Otar Gamkrelidze on his jubilee. Zurab Chkonia, who, at the same time, is Editor-In-Chief of the international scientific journal “Herald of Law”,  published by Union of Legal Scientists, noted that the Union of Legal Scientists plans to publish a special issue of the journal “Herald of Law”,  dedicated to the 90th anniversary of Mr. Otar Gamkrelidze. He also informed the attendees that the publisher is open to cooperation and welcomes any support regarding the publication of the anniversary issue. The Director of the Tinatin Tsereteli Institute of State and Law, Mr. Lasha Bregvadze, who spoke about the merits of Mr. Otar Gamkrelidze, also congratulated to Mr. Otar Gamkrelidze on his jubilee.

The following persons made speech regarding the personality, contribution and creation of Mr. Otar Gamrelidze’s: Mr. Mindia Ugrekhelidze, Chairman of the Constitutional Court of Georgia – Mr. Merab Turava, Judge of the European Court of Human Rights – Mr. Lado Chanturia, Professors: Davit Sulakvelidze, Ketevan Mchedlishvili-Hedrich, Dodo Julukhadze, Gogi Todria, Nona Todua, Edisher Futkaradze, Givi Lobjanidze, on behalf of Max plank institute for “World and International Criminal Law” of Freiburg – Professor Elene Tsiklauri-Lamich, Rector of Grigol Robakidze University – Mr. Mamuka Tavkhelidze, Head of Personal Data Protection Service – Mrs. Lela Janashvili, Chairman of Georgian Bar Association – Mr. Davit Asatiani,  Chairman of Legal Issues Committee of Parliament of Georgia – Mr. Anri Okhanashvili and Head of “Justice House” – Mrs. Eka Beselia.

On behalf of Grigol Robakidze University – its Rector, Mr. Mamuka Tavkhelidze, officially awarded the hero of the evening with a diploma of honorary doctorate on behalf of the University for his contribution to the development of Georgian law.

At the end, Mr. Otar Gamkrelidze expressed his gratitude to all the participants of the event.

The academic-practical roundtable on “Human Trafficking”

On December 10, 2021 the academic-practical roundtable on “Human Trafficking” was organized by Union of Law Scientists and Criminal Law Chair of the Law faculty of the National Aviation University of Ukraine.

The meeting was attended by Georgian and Ukrainian academic community and practicing lawyers. The event was held in friendly environment and future plans of cooperation were also agreed. Presentations were followed by discussion.
